Method 2. Transfer Music from Mac to iPhone without iTunes - iTunes iOS App
Perfect for: iPhone users who have bought music from iTunes store.It’s the official iTunes app designated by Apple. You can download all of your purchased music here.How-to-Transfer: Just go to the iTunes app on iPhone, then tap 'More > Purchased > Music', and you can download music you’ve previously bought by clicking the cloud icon beside each song.
Limits:
- Only transfer iTunes purchases, but not transfer purchases from other stores and files downloaded for free.
- Some audio formats aren’t supported.

Part 1. Transfer Music from Mac to iPhone with iTunes Sync
iTunes is the first recommended option to go when you want to transfer music from Mac to iPhone, but you need to know that iTunes will erase all your existing media data on iPhone while syncing music from Mac to iPhone. Please make sure you have made backups for your media data.
Step 1. Open iTunes and update to the latest version on your Mac computer.
Step 2. Connect your iPhone to the Mac via a USB cable, and click the Device icon.
Step 3. Choose Music under the Summary category and click Sync Music.
Step 4. Check either the Entire music library or Selected playlists, artists, albums, and genres. And choose the detailed items you want to sync to iPhone.
(If the music you want to add to your iPhone is not in your iTunes library, then just go to File > Add File to Library first before Step 2.)
Step 5. Click Sync to start copying music from Mac to iPhone with iTunes.

With macOS Catalina, your iTunes media library is now available in the Apple Music app, Apple TV app, Apple Books app, and Apple Podcasts app.
Part 2. Transfer Music from Mac to iPhone with Finder
As we have mentioned above, with macOS Catalina, there’s no iTunes Library anymore, as a result, you can use Finder to manage and sync content on your iPhone, iPad, and iPod touch. So check the guide below to see how to use Finder to transfer Mac music to iPhone.
Step 1. Connect your iPhone to your Mac, and then open Finder.
Step 2. In the Finder window, select your device and select the “Music” tab.
Step 3. Select “Sync music onto [device name]” to turn on syncing of your music. You can choose to sync the entire library or selected artists, albums, genres, and playlists.
Step 4. After the setup is done, click Apply to start.
Part 3. Transfer Mac Music to iPhone with Cloud Drive
Apart from Apple’s tool, cloud drive is also a great choice to transfer content between a computer and an iPhone. Most of the cloud drives work in a similar way, here we take Google Play Music as an example.
Step 1. Download Google Play Music on both of your Mac and iPhone.
Step 2. Launch Google Play Music on your Mac, log in with your account.
Step 3. Upload the music stored on your Mac to the cloud drive. You can choose to upload the music from the iTunes, Music folder, or other folders with the music you want to transfer.
Step 4. Log in to the same account on the iPhone as the account on the Mac.
Step 5. Find the music you’ve uploaded, download them to your iPhone.
